Kairos took in a shuddering breath as the battle ended. A lot had happened but merely seconds have passed. His face went deathly pale partly from the vigorous movements but mostly because he used the War God’s Epithet. The soul art extracts a tremendous amount of energy from him just to project an astral form that could bypass all physical and most energy barriers and is the only method to attack someone in the middle of a teleportation spell.
Kairos looked at the soul he had retrieved and realised one thing. His astral form could hold the living soul of another! He looked at Von Von and suddenly had an idea.
“Aisa, can I save Sparrow and Von Von?”
The small dragonling thought for a bit, as though something is holding her back, but eventually replied.
Kai, your soul is special. Do you remember the devil that was possessing Relestia?
“The one I vanquished?”
Yes, it did not disappear but made powerless when you broke it down into the tiniest pieces.
Kairos nodded, recalling the events.
And then it was deposited into your sub-conscious.
Kairos’ eyes widened so much he almost thought they will pop out.
“What do you mean deposited?!”
Just thinking that such a disgusting soul parasite is residing inside makes him feel like clawing it out.
That’s what Aisa meant that your soul is special Kai~ If you don’t store the devils you vanquish, they might come back one day! Don’t worry, that devil is neutralized for sure.
Kairos can only nod dumbly. He should have expected this when he heard that souls cannot be destroyed.
Kai~ If you want, you can invite the elf and the dwarf to the place where the devil is stored
“Will it be safe for them?”
There is no problem! Your soul will only suppress those who are impure or evil
“Okay, tell me what I need to do?”
First, close your eyes and shift your consciousness into your astral form
Kairos tried it for a bit but nothing happened until Aisa suggested for him to enter the selfless state first.
The pure-self state is to maximise one’s connection with the body and feel everything more sensitively, whereas the selfless state is to detach one from the body completely and retreat into the recess of the mind or even escape the shackles of the flesh.
The Origin Cultivation Method is a one-way fast track to help Kairos move his conscious to his astral form. In fact, the actual use of the cultivation method is to deal with devils in both their corporal and incorporeal forms.
The view of the world changed the moment Kairos saw through the eyes of his war soul. Colours like he had never known appeared all around him. Things that he cannot see in the past became visible, like soundwaves, emotions, auras, scents, and all other things, including those of the spiritual realm. The human eye is sorely limited to the visible spectrum, but the war soul can see everything. Even Kairos’ ocular ability with the Veritable Sight is limited to the physical world, although it is capable of seeing through objects and illusions that the war soul cannot.

When the war soul looked around, he quickly found Von Von’s spirit, and with Aisa’s help, Kairos gently coaxed her into holding his hand. With a firm pull, he led her out of her dying flesh.
At this time, three young souls that were hovering around Kairos came over and playfully but respectfully greeted him.
Oh Great One! Oh Great One! You can see us?
When they came into sight, Kairos instantly teared up. The war soul’s tears were like rolling lava that fell from its face. These three are the ones that sacrificed themselves during Kairos’ first year final exam to protect Kairos from the orc onslaught.
They are Sieg, Luk, and Xiu Xiu. The sons and daughter of Siegfried, Laksa, and Helena. All these years they had been following around Kairos and cheering him from the spirit world and Kairos had never knew.
A beaming smile broke on his face when he saw them again and he invited the three to join him as well. Then together with Von Von and Sparrow, Kairos retracted his war soul back into his consciousness.
In his mind, a vast white space with a giant blue crystal looming in the middle, the six of them arrived together with Aisa who somehow managed to enter as well.
The giant blue crystal is his mana core, as magic is of the mind, the core crystal resides here in Kairos’ consciousness. Incidentally, the Dantian also has a Ki core, or more accurately, it becomes a Ki Core when the cultivator reaches S rank to get ready to ascend to the immortal realms. And there is one last core, the Soul Core, which resides in the heart. Kairos had formed this when he attained C rank by absorbing a monster soul: The Divine Gorilla Soul – a shiny orb of light that can be found rarely from hunting a great number of enlightened beasts.
In this vast emptiness, Kairos quickly discovered something out of this place, a tiny piece of dust. If it is not because he is the owner and nothing can escape him here, he would not have noticed. With a reach of his hand, the dust flew over and harmlessly landed on his palm.
Aisa scooted over and bobbed her head over it.
Aha! Kai you found the devil you vanquished!
“Can it hear us?”
Aisa shook her head lightly.
It is reduced to be incapable of anything
Just imagining staying in a perpetual emptiness caused a shudder to crawl down his spine.
Kairos turned to look at the five people looking around curiously.
Kai~ I think you should make this place a bit more habitable for them. You can create anything you want here, because it’s your consciousness, or even show them the outside world if you wish

Hearing this, Kairos immediately got to work. The vast empty spaces quickly became filled up with all the music, books, sceneries, and food that Kairos had experienced before, letting those here freely participate in anything that they want. And instead of letting them see the pictures of what is happening outside, Kairos created a large shimmering pool in the centre where they can submerge into a simulation of the outside world – which, of course, only if he actively keeps the connection open.
With these done, Kairos exited from this place and returned to his body. Now with five people in his mind, he can talk to them whenever he wants, and fortunately, this communication is completely voluntary. That means, if he wants them to hear his thoughts, he can try to speak to them, and they could choose to hear him if they wanted to, and the vice versa is true as well.
At the least, he won’t be forced to hear things in his head and go crazy from that.
Looking at the mess around him, Kairos did not stop to go to Von Von’s body. Kairos quickly enveloped Von Von’s body with healing magic crystals. The magic crystals are just like talismans that cultivators use, but for spells. When crushed, they will unleash the stored magic within, and Kairos quickly crushed all the ones that can provide healing. Of course, for Von Von, this level of healing spells cannot repair a shattered life stream within the body, but it can slow down the process. Kairos continued to reinforce the activated spells with a magic of his own: the Continuity spell.
This magic specifically provides mana to an existing spell so that its activation can be prolonged and is most commonly used on storage trinkets or item box devices to store things in the Item Box spell, empowered by mana gems.
Next, he created a magical barrier to prevent the cells from dying when encountering a dimensional shift. It is general knowledge that normally a person cannot enter a time-space ring. The dimensional shift, along with the frozen nature of time and of space in such a thing will stop a living being’s body functions, and after just a short while, those functions can no longer be restarted. In other words, it’s certain death to go into a time-space compartment. Still, this is only true for the cultivators who are limited to runes. For the mages in this land, they can tap into the arcane and lessen the damage of the dimensional shift by using counteracting forces. As for why the mages on Axis Mundi have such a spell, well… they are rather advanced in magic and magic is more of an intellectual power than raw power. To compete with powerful races like the physically strong dwarves or the shapeshifting gnomes, mages must make full use of the limited mana in this lower realm.
With magic researchers relentlessly proving new theories every day, it is why the mages could use a teleportation spell or summon heroes from another world.
Afterwards, Kairos kept Von Von’s body in his time-space ring. When he first landed on Axis Mundi, all his time-space rings – save the Thunder God Ring – were destroyed by the dimensional transfer but he managed to find one in the castle where Relestia was attacked. It was an ancient piece of artefact that is barely functioning. It had a rather tiny amount of space and everything within already crumbled into dust from the passing of time. The quality is also rather poor, making things slow down to a-third of the actual process of time.
Fortunately, due to the protective barrier and the healing spells, Von Von’s condition can last a few months. If Kairos could recover enough by then to transfer some Origin Energy over, it is possible to revive the elf. All he needs to do now is to make sure there are ample mana gems to keep the barrier and healing spells active.
With that done, Kairos let out a sigh of relief as Von Von quietly gave him her thanks. As for Sparrow, he has plenty of questions he needs to ask her, but for now it will not be possible to return the dwarf to her body. Whereas for the three friends, things are a little more complicated. Normally it is impossible for a spirit to command a body that is not its own, but Kairos has hope that perhaps the immortal realms or the celestial realm might have an answer to that.
Seeing that Kairos is now done with everything urgent; Aisa decided it is the best time to tell him. With a tiny, squeaky, guilt-ridden voice, she softly telepathed to Kairos.
Kai Kai, Relestia had been kidnapped
